Don't worry DM, you know we don't like secrets at SLW. It is a fairly simple technique. Nichlasindustries has a tutorial on it. Basically what you do is make a crazy, wild, L33t model, subpatch and send to layout. For the surface, set the color you want, luminosity to about 30% (I set mine to a gradient of 30% @ 0, 100% @ 45, 45% @ 90 with light incidence). Set a gradient on the transparency. Mine is 0% @ 0, 80% @ 90 with light incidence. Last thing to do is set additive transparency to about 35% to start, the higher the number, the more the shot glows. Save out as a 32-bit PNG and play with in Photoshop until you get the look you want.
